首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

sql数据库连接两个服务器

SQL数据库连接两个服务器是指通过网络连接两个不同的服务器来实现数据交互和共享。这种连接方式可以实现数据的迁移、备份、复制等操作,同时也可以实现分布式计算和高可用性。

在SQL数据库连接两个服务器时,通常会使用以下几种方式:

  1. 数据复制(Replication):将一个数据库服务器上的数据复制到另一个服务器上,以实现数据的同步和备份。数据复制可以基于事务日志、快照或增量更新等方式进行。
  2. 数据同步(Synchronization):通过特定的工具或技术,使得两个服务器上的数据保持一致性。数据同步可以采用多种方法,如主从复制、对等复制等。
  3. 跨服务器查询(Cross-server Query):通过在一个服务器上执行查询语句,同时引用另一个服务器上的表或数据,来实现对多个服务器上数据的查询和分析。
  4. 分布式数据库(Distributed Database):将数据分散存储在多个服务器上,通过特定的分布式数据库管理系统(Distributed DBMS)来管理和查询分布式数据。分布式数据库可以提高数据的可扩展性和性能。
  5. 数据库链接(Database Link):在数据库中创建一个链接对象,使得可以在当前数据库中通过SQL语句直接访问和操作另一个服务器上的数据。数据库链接可以在不同数据库之间实现数据的共享和访问。

对于SQL数据库连接两个服务器的应用场景,主要包括以下几个方面:

  1. 备份和灾备:通过数据库复制和同步,实现数据的备份和灾难恢复。当一个服务器发生故障时,可以快速切换到另一个服务器上,保证数据的可用性和一致性。
  2. 负载均衡:通过分布式数据库和数据复制,将负载分散到多个服务器上,提高数据库的并发性能和处理能力。
  3. 多地域数据同步:在多地区或多个数据中心之间实现数据的同步和共享,以满足不同地区用户的需求。
  4. 数据分析和报告:通过跨服务器查询和分布式数据库,将多个服务器上的数据整合起来进行复杂的数据分析和生成报告。
  5. 多租户应用:通过数据库链接,在一个服务器上维护多个租户的数据,实现数据的隔离和安全性。

腾讯云提供了多个与SQL数据库连接相关的产品和服务,如云数据库 TencentDB、分布式数据库 TDSQL、数据复制服务 DTS 等。具体产品详情和介绍请参考腾讯云官方网站相关文档: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

什么是SQL注入攻击?

所谓SQL注入,就是通过把SQL命令插入到Web表单递交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。比如先前的很多影视网站泄露VIP会员密码大多就是通过WEB表单递交查询字符暴出的,这类表单特别容易受到SQL注入式攻击。当应用程序使用输入内容来构造动态SQL语句以访问数据库时,会发生SQL注入攻击。如果代码使用存储过程,而这些存储过程作为包含未筛选的用户输入的字符串来传递,也会发生SQL注入。 黑客通过SQL注入攻击可以拿到网站数据库的访问权限,之后他们就可以拿到网站数据库中所有的数据,恶意的黑客可以通过SQL注入功能篡改数据库中的数据甚至会把数据库中的数据毁坏掉。

01
领券